PETA Protesters Pelted

PETA’s Sean Gifford and an unidentified person in a cow suit showed up at Aberdeen Grammar School to make their case against milk to students. Instead two police ended up having to rescue the protesters from the students.

As many as 100 students surrounded the duo and began throwing cartons of milk at the PETA protesters. Gifford told The Daily Record,

I have been all over the UK with this protest and I have never seen anything like this before. It must be something to do with children in Aberdeen. I think they just got a bit over-excited but I’m sure they will still go home and think about our message.

But 16-year-old Alan Smith responded that,

This is a stupid idea. We should be encouraged to drink milk. I certainly won’t stop drinking milk just because a man has dressed up as a cow outside my school.
